Comparing AI Model Distribution Tools: Efficiency & Scalability

Introduction

As organizations increasingly integrate artificial intelligence into their operations, the efficient distribution of AI models becomes pivotal. AI model distribution tools are essential in ensuring that models are deployed quickly and efficiently across various environments. This is particularly critical for AIOps, where scalability and reliability are non-negotiable. In this article, we will delve into the leading tools for AI model distribution, comparing their efficiency and scalability.

The rapid evolution of AI technologies has resulted in a plethora of tools aimed at optimizing model distribution. However, choosing the right tool requires a careful balance of several factors, including deployment speed, resource management, and the ability to scale seamlessly. Let’s explore some of the top contenders in the AI model distribution landscape.

Key Factors for Comparing AI Model Distribution Tools

Before diving into the specific tools, it’s crucial to understand the metrics by which we compare them. Efficiency and scalability are two primary considerations that professionals prioritize when selecting a distribution tool.

Efficiency

The efficiency of a tool is often measured by its ability to minimize deployment time while maximizing resource usage. Efficient tools streamline the deployment process, allowing for quick iteration and minimal downtime. They often offer features such as automated deployment pipelines and integration with CI/CD systems.

Scalability

Scalability refers to a tool’s capability to handle growing amounts of work or its potential to accommodate growth. A scalable AI model distribution tool should easily manage increasing numbers of models, users, and requests without a dip in performance. This is essential for organizations anticipating rapid growth or those operating in dynamic environments.

Popular AI Model Distribution Tools

Several tools have emerged as leaders in the field of AI model distribution. Each tool has its unique strengths and weaknesses, catering to different organizational needs.

TensorFlow Serving

TensorFlow Serving is a widely used tool for deploying machine learning models in production. It offers a robust and flexible approach to deploying models, particularly those built using TensorFlow. Many practitioners find that TensorFlow Serving excels in efficiency due to its ability to handle large numbers of requests with low latency.

However, while it is highly efficient, its scalability can sometimes be limited by its dependency on TensorFlow-specific configurations, which may not be ideal for organizations using a variety of model architectures.

MLflow

MLflow is an open-source platform that aims to manage the ML lifecycle, including experimentation, reproducibility, and deployment. Evidence suggests that MLflow’s strength lies in its comprehensive suite of tools and its ability to integrate seamlessly with various ML libraries and platforms.

In terms of scalability, MLflow is regarded as highly adaptable, allowing teams to manage multiple models and experiments with ease. This makes it a popular choice for organizations with diverse AI needs.

Amazon SageMaker

Amazon SageMaker is a fully managed service that provides every developer and data scientist with the ability to build, train, and deploy machine learning models quickly. Many organizations leverage SageMaker for its seamless integration with AWS services, which can enhance both efficiency and scalability.

While SageMaker offers extensive scalability, allowing users to deploy models across multiple regions and manage large-scale workloads, its efficiency can be influenced by the complexity of AWS configurations and the associated costs.

Best Practices for Selecting a Distribution Tool

Choosing the right AI model distribution tool is a critical decision that can significantly impact an organization’s ability to deploy models effectively. Here are some best practices to consider when making this choice:

  • Assess Compatibility: Ensure that the tool is compatible with your existing technology stack and can support the types of models you use.
  • Evaluate Cost vs. Benefit: Consider both the financial cost and the operational benefits of the tool. A more expensive tool might offer greater long-term value if it significantly enhances efficiency and scalability.
  • Consider Community and Support: Tools with active community support and comprehensive documentation can provide valuable resources and assistance, facilitating smoother implementation and troubleshooting.

Conclusion

In the rapidly evolving field of AI, selecting the right model distribution tool is crucial for maintaining efficiency and scalability. While tools like TensorFlow Serving, MLflow, and Amazon SageMaker each have their strengths, the best choice ultimately depends on an organization’s specific needs and infrastructure.

By understanding the key factors of efficiency and scalability, and considering the unique features of each tool, data scientists and IT operations managers can make informed decisions that align with their strategic objectives. As AI continues to grow in importance, these tools will play a critical role in enabling seamless and effective <a href="https://aiopscommunity1-g7ccdfagfmgqhma8.southeastasia-01.azurewebsites.net/glossary/scalable-model-deployment/" title="Scalable Model Deployment“>model deployment.

Written with AI research assistance, reviewed by our editorial team.

LEAVE A REPLY

Please enter your comment!
Please enter your name here

Author
Experienced in the entrepreneurial realm and skilled in managing a wide range of operations, I bring expertise in startup launches, sales, marketing, business growth, brand visibility enhancement, market development, and process streamlining.

Hot this week

From Break-Fix to Predictive Ops: An AIOps Maturity Model

A practical AIOps maturity model that maps the shift from reactive firefighting to predictive, autonomous operations—complete with benchmarks and design patterns.

Kubernetes 1.36: Strategic Implications for AIOps Teams

An expert breakdown of Kubernetes 1.36 through an AIOps lens, examining API changes, scaling behavior, and security shifts that impact automation and ML-driven operations.

Designing Agentic AIOps Architectures on Kubernetes

A practitioner-focused blueprint for deploying and governing AI agents inside Kubernetes-based AIOps platforms, covering control planes, isolation, observability, and failure domains.

Designing Agentic AIOps Systems on Kubernetes

A deep architectural guide to running autonomous AI agents safely inside Kubernetes-based AIOps platforms, with patterns for isolation, policy, and observability.

Telemetry Economics: Optimizing Observability Spend

A practical reference for balancing signal fidelity and cost in AIOps. Learn decision frameworks for sampling, retention, tiering, and vendor pricing to control observability sprawl.

Topics

From Break-Fix to Predictive Ops: An AIOps Maturity Model

A practical AIOps maturity model that maps the shift from reactive firefighting to predictive, autonomous operations—complete with benchmarks and design patterns.

Kubernetes 1.36: Strategic Implications for AIOps Teams

An expert breakdown of Kubernetes 1.36 through an AIOps lens, examining API changes, scaling behavior, and security shifts that impact automation and ML-driven operations.

Designing Agentic AIOps Architectures on Kubernetes

A practitioner-focused blueprint for deploying and governing AI agents inside Kubernetes-based AIOps platforms, covering control planes, isolation, observability, and failure domains.

Designing Agentic AIOps Systems on Kubernetes

A deep architectural guide to running autonomous AI agents safely inside Kubernetes-based AIOps platforms, with patterns for isolation, policy, and observability.

Telemetry Economics: Optimizing Observability Spend

A practical reference for balancing signal fidelity and cost in AIOps. Learn decision frameworks for sampling, retention, tiering, and vendor pricing to control observability sprawl.

The Future of FinOps in AIOps: Trends and Predictions

Explore emerging trends in FinOps within AIOps, offering insights into the evolving landscape of financial operations in IT environments.

The FinOps Architecture Blueprint for Enterprise AIOps

A deep architectural guide to embedding FinOps controls into AIOps pipelines—covering telemetry, model training, and automation for cost-aware enterprise design.

A FinOps-Driven Framework for Measuring AIOps ROI

Move beyond vague efficiency claims. This analysis introduces a FinOps-aligned framework to rigorously quantify AIOps ROI across incidents, MTTR, telemetry costs, and productivity.
spot_img

Related Articles

Popular Categories

spot_imgspot_img

Related Articles